On Google Search Console in the " Page indexing" (Index → Pages) page if you scroll down you should see the reason why your pages are not indexed.
It should look something like this:


A more detail informations about each reason can be found here: Index Coverage report - Search Console Help

In the “Source” column you have the source of the reason (can be “caused” by the website or by Google).
Keep in mind that for the “Crawled currently not indexed” reason, Google clearly states the following:
“The page was crawled by Google, but not indexed. It may or may not be indexed in the future; no need to resubmit this URL for crawling.”
In other words Google might not decide to index your page, and from my experience pages with low content usually don’t get indexed.
